    Introduction

    In recent times, the worldwide buying and selling panorama has been considerably altered by the rise of protectionism and commerce wars, notably between main economies akin to america and China. These developments have profound implications for world provide chains and rising economies, which regularly discover themselves caught within the crossfire of geopolitical tensions.

    Ghana, as one in every of West Africa’s most steady democracies and a rising economic system, faces distinctive challenges and alternatives on this context. This text examines the affect of protectionism on world provide chains, the precise implications for Ghana, and the methods the nation can undertake to mitigate these challenges.

    The Rise of Protectionism and Commerce Wars

    Defining Protectionism

    Protectionism refers to financial insurance policies that governments implement to limit imports and promote home industries. These insurance policies can take numerous varieties, together with tariffs, quotas, and subsidies. The first intention is to guard native companies from overseas competitors, thereby fostering home financial progress (Irwin, 2022). Nevertheless, whereas protectionist measures might present short-term aid for sure sectors, they typically result in long-term inefficiencies and elevated prices for customers.

    The Present Panorama of Commerce Wars

    The commerce battle between america and China, which escalated in 2018, serves as a distinguished instance of up to date protectionism. The imposition of tariffs on tons of of billions of {dollars}’ value of products has disrupted world provide chains and created uncertainty in worldwide markets (Bown, 2022). This battle has not solely affected the 2 nations concerned however has additionally reverberated all through the worldwide economic system, impacting rising markets like Ghana.

    The Influence of Protectionism on World Provide Chains

    Disruption of Provide Chains

    World provide chains have turn out to be more and more interconnected, with manufacturing processes typically spanning a number of international locations. Protectionist measures can disrupt these intricate networks, resulting in delays, elevated prices, and inefficiencies. As an illustration, tariffs imposed on Chinese language items have pressured corporations to rethink their sourcing methods, typically leading to a shift in direction of different suppliers in different international locations (Baldwin, 2022). This disruption can have cascading results, notably for rising economies that depend on exports and overseas funding.

    The World Response to Protectionism

    In response to rising protectionism, many international locations have sought to reaffirm their dedication to free commerce. The European Union, as an example, has actively pursued commerce agreements with numerous nations to counterbalance the consequences of US-China tensions. Such agreements intention to create a extra steady buying and selling atmosphere and supply alternatives for international locations like Ghana to interact in new markets (European Fee, 2022).

    Elevated Prices and Inflation

    Protectionism can result in elevated prices for companies and customers alike. Tariffs increase the worth of imported items, which can lead to inflationary pressures. For rising economies like Ghana, which import a good portion of their items, this will exacerbate current financial challenges. The World Financial institution (2022) has famous that rising import prices can result in larger costs for important items, disproportionately affecting low-income households.

    Shifts in Funding Patterns

    As corporations search to mitigate the dangers related to protectionism, funding patterns are more likely to shift. Companies might relocate manufacturing services to international locations perceived as extra steady or much less uncovered to commerce tensions. For Ghana, this presents each challenges and alternatives. Whereas the nation might profit from elevated overseas direct funding (FDI) as corporations search to diversify their provide chains, it should additionally compete with different rising economies for these investments (UNCTAD, 2022).

    The Function of Know-how in Provide Chain Resilience

    Along with the direct impacts of protectionism, know-how performs an important position in enhancing provide chain resilience. Firms are more and more adopting digital instruments and applied sciences, akin to blockchain and synthetic intelligence, to enhance transparency and effectivity of their provide chains. For Ghanaian companies, embracing these applied sciences may help mitigate the dangers related to world commerce tensions. By investing in digital infrastructure and fostering innovation, Ghana can place itself as a aggressive participant within the world provide chain panorama (World Financial Discussion board, 2022).

    Ghana’s Strategic Positioning within the Context of Protectionism

    Financial Overview of Ghana

    Ghana has skilled important financial progress over the previous twenty years, pushed by sectors akin to agriculture, mining, and providers. The nation is wealthy in pure assets, together with gold, cocoa, and oil, which have positioned it as a key participant within the West African economic system. Nevertheless, Ghana additionally faces challenges, together with excessive ranges of public debt, inflation, and a reliance on commodity exports (World Financial institution, 2022).

    Alternatives for Ghana Amidst World Commerce Tensions

    Regardless of the challenges posed by protectionism, Ghana has the potential to leverage its strategic place to draw funding and improve its position in world provide chains. The African Continental Free Commerce Space (Afcfta), which got here into impact in 2021, presents a big alternative for Ghana to strengthen intra-African commerce and cut back reliance on exterior markets (African Union, 2022). By selling regional integration, Ghana can create a extra resilient economic system that’s much less weak to exterior shocks.

    Enhancing Competitiveness

    To draw overseas funding and improve its competitiveness, Ghana should deal with enhancing its enterprise atmosphere. This contains investing in infrastructure, streamlining regulatory processes, and enhancing the abilities of its workforce. The federal government has initiated a number of reforms aimed toward making a extra conducive atmosphere for enterprise, together with the institution of particular financial zones and incentives for overseas traders (Ghana Funding Promotion Centre, 2022).

    The Cocoa Sector

    Ghana is likely one of the world’s largest producers of cocoa, a sector that has been considerably impacted by world commerce dynamics. The nation has historically relied on exporting uncooked cocoa beans, however there’s a rising push so as to add worth by means of processing. By investing in cocoa processing services, Ghana can seize extra worth from its exports and cut back its vulnerability to fluctuations in world cocoa costs. This strategic shift not solely enhances the native economic system but additionally aligns with world traits in direction of sustainability and moral sourcing (Worldwide Cocoa Organisation, 2022).

    The Function of Know-how and Innovation

    Within the face of protectionism, know-how and innovation can play an important position in enhancing Ghana’s competitiveness. The federal government and personal sector ought to spend money on digital applied sciences that may streamline operations, enhance productiveness, and facilitate entry to world markets. As an illustration, the adoption of e-commerce platforms can allow native companies to succeed in worldwide prospects instantly, bypassing conventional commerce boundaries. Moreover, fostering a tradition of innovation by means of assist for startups and analysis establishments can place Ghana as a hub for technological development in West Africa (Ghana Nationwide Innovation System, 2022).

    Strengthening Human Capital

    Investing in human capital is important for Ghana to compete successfully within the world economic system. Training and vocational coaching applications needs to be aligned with the wants of the labor market, notably in sectors which are poised for progress, akin to know-how, manufacturing, and agriculture. By equipping the workforce with related expertise, Ghana can improve productiveness and entice overseas funding. Moreover, initiatives that promote entrepreneurship and assist small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) can drive innovation and financial diversification (Ghana Ministry of Training, 2022).

    Mitigating the Influence of Protectionism: Strategic Suggestions for Ghana
    Diversifying Commerce Companions

    To cut back vulnerability to protectionist measures, Ghana ought to diversify its commerce companions. By increasing its commerce relationships past conventional markets, Ghana can mitigate the dangers related to reliance on a restricted variety of international locations. This diversification can contain in search of new commerce agreements with international locations in Asia, Europe, and different areas, thereby making a extra balanced commerce portfolio. As an illustration, Ghana might discover alternatives in rising markets akin to India and Southeast Asian nations, that are more and more seeking to strengthen financial ties with Africa (African Growth Financial institution, 2022).

    Strengthening Regional Integration

    Ghana’s participation within the African Continental Free Commerce Space (Afcfta) is an important step in direction of enhancing regional integration. By actively participating on this initiative, Ghana can profit from decreased tariffs and improved entry to different African markets. The Afcfta goals to create a single continental marketplace for items and providers, which may considerably enhance intra-African commerce. Ghana ought to take a management position in selling the Afcfta and work in direction of harmonising commerce insurance policies with neighbouring international locations to facilitate smoother commerce flows (African Union, 2022).

    Investing in Infrastructure

    To draw overseas direct funding and improve its competitiveness, Ghana should prioritise infrastructure growth. This contains enhancing transportation networks, vitality provide, and digital infrastructure. Environment friendly infrastructure is important for lowering the prices of doing enterprise and enhancing the general funding local weather. The federal government ought to collaborate with worldwide companions and personal traders to fund infrastructure initiatives that may assist financial progress and facilitate commerce (World Financial institution, 2022).

    Selling Native Industries

    Ghana also needs to deal with selling native industries to cut back dependency on imports and improve self-sufficiency. By investing in sectors akin to manufacturing and agriculture, the federal government can create jobs and stimulate financial progress. Insurance policies that assist small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) may be notably efficient in fostering native manufacturing and innovation. The federal government can present incentives for native companies to scale up operations and compete in each home and worldwide markets (Ghana Ministry of Commerce and Business, 2022).

    Enhancing Commerce Facilitation Measures

    Bettering commerce facilitation measures is important for lowering the prices and time related to cross-border commerce. Ghana ought to spend money on modernising customs procedures, streamlining regulatory necessities, and enhancing logistics capabilities. By adopting digital applied sciences and enhancing transparency in commerce processes, Ghana can create a extra environment friendly buying and selling atmosphere that pulls overseas traders and helps native companies (World Financial institution, 2022).

    For instance, implementing a single-window system for commerce documentation can considerably cut back the time and price of importing and exporting items. This technique permits merchants to submit all needed paperwork by means of a single portal, thereby simplifying the method and lowering bureaucratic delays.

    Constructing Resilience by means of Financial Diversification

    To mitigate the dangers related to world commerce tensions, Ghana should pursue financial diversification. Relying closely on a couple of commodities exposes the economic system to exterior shocks. By investing in sectors akin to tourism, know-how, and renewable vitality, Ghana can create a extra resilient economic system that’s much less weak to fluctuations in world markets.

    As an illustration, the tourism sector has important potential for progress, given Ghana’s wealthy cultural heritage and pure points of interest. By selling tourism, the nation can generate overseas alternate earnings and create jobs, thereby lowering reliance on conventional exports (Ghana Tourism Authority, 2022). Moreover, the renewable vitality sector presents alternatives for funding and job creation, notably in photo voltaic and wind vitality, which have gotten more and more necessary within the world vitality panorama.

    Strengthening Commerce Negotiation Capability

    To successfully navigate the complexities of worldwide commerce, Ghana should improve its commerce negotiation capability. This includes coaching diplomats and commerce officers in worldwide commerce legislation and negotiation strategies. By constructing a talented crew able to advocating for Ghana’s pursuits in worldwide boards, the nation can higher place itself to profit from commerce agreements and mitigate the opposed results of protectionism. Participating with regional and worldwide organisations, such because the World Commerce Organisation (WTO), may also present Ghana with invaluable insights and assist in commerce negotiations (WTO, 2022).

    Fostering Public-Non-public Partnerships

    Public-private partnerships (PPPs) can play an important position in driving financial growth and mitigating the affect of protectionism. By collaborating with the non-public sector, the federal government can leverage assets, experience, and innovation to handle infrastructure gaps and improve service supply. For instance, partnerships within the vitality sector may help Ghana transition to renewable vitality sources, lowering dependency on imported fossil fuels and enhancing vitality safety (Ghana Power Fee, 2022).

    Furthermore, PPPs may be instrumental in growing vital infrastructure initiatives, akin to roads, ports, and telecommunications, that are important for facilitating commerce and attracting funding.

    Selling Sustainable Practices

    As world customers more and more demand sustainable and ethically sourced merchandise, Ghana has the chance to place itself as a pacesetter in sustainable practices. By selling environmentally pleasant agricultural practices, moral sourcing within the cocoa trade, and sustainable tourism, Ghana can improve its world popularity and entice customers who prioritise sustainability. This strategy not solely aligns with world traits but additionally contributes to the long-term viability of Ghana’s pure assets (Worldwide Cocoa Organisation, 2022).

    Future Outlook

    Wanting forward, Ghana’s capability to adapt to the altering world commerce panorama might be essential for its financial progress and growth. The federal government should stay vigilant in monitoring world commerce dynamics and be ready to regulate its insurance policies accordingly.

    Embracing Digital Transformation

    The continued digital transformation presents each challenges and alternatives for Ghana. As companies more and more depend on digital applied sciences, the federal government should spend money on digital infrastructure and promote digital literacy among the many workforce. By fostering a tradition of innovation and entrepreneurship, Ghana can place itself as a hub for know-how and digital providers in West Africa.

    Conclusion

    The rise of protectionism and commerce wars presents important challenges for world provide chains and rising economies like Ghana. Nevertheless, by strategically positioning itself and adopting proactive measures, Ghana can mitigate the opposed results of those developments. Diversifying commerce companions, strengthening regional integration by means of the Afcfta, investing in infrastructure, selling native industries, enhancing commerce facilitation measures, and constructing resilience by means of financial diversification are vital steps that Ghana can take to navigate the complexities of the present world buying and selling atmosphere.

    Because the world continues to grapple with the implications of protectionism, Ghana has the chance to emerge as a resilient and aggressive participant within the world economic system. By leveraging its strategic place and fostering a conducive enterprise atmosphere, Ghana can’t solely stand up to the pressures of commerce wars but additionally thrive in an more and more interconnected world.
